  1. Kim Young-gwon (Korean: 김영권; born 27 February 1990) is a South Korean professional footballer who plays for Ulsan HD and the South Korea national football team.

  4. 6 de dic. de 2022 · DOHA, Dec. 5 (Yonhap) -- South Korean defender Kim Young-gwon will play in his 100th international match in the round of 16 at the FIFA World Cup in Qatar on Monday. Kim drew into the starting lineup for the Taegeuk Warriors against Brazil in the round of 16 at Stadium 974 in Doha, with the kickoff set for 10 p.m. Monday here, or 4 a ...

  6. 5 de dic. de 2023 · Ulsan Hyundai defender Kim Young-gwon was named MVP of the 2023 K League 1 on Monday. He also earned a spot on the season’s best XI alongside four of his teammates, who together defended the club's league title after another successful year.
